Nanotechnology is a field that holds immense promise for advancements in various sectors, including solar power. By harnessing the power of nanotechnology, researchers and scientists are exploring new ways to make solar energy more efficient, affordable, and accessible.

One significant way in which nanotechnology is contributing to the advancement of solar power is through the development of nanomaterials for solar panels. These nanomaterials, such as quantum dots and nanowires, have unique properties that allow them to capture and convert sunlight into electricity more effectively than traditional materials. This increased efficiency means that solar panels can generate more electricity using less space, making them a more practical and attractive option for both residential and commercial applications. Furthermore, nanotechnology is also being used to improve the durability and lifespan of solar panels. By incorporating nanocoatings and nanocomposites into the manufacturing process, solar panels can be made more resistant to environmental factors like moisture, heat, and UV radiation. This results in solar panels that are not only more efficient but also longer-lasting, providing a sustainable energy solution for years to come. In addition to enhancing the performance and durability of solar panels, nanotechnology is also being utilized to improve the energy storage capabilities of solar power systems. Nanomaterials, such as nanowires and nanotubes, are being investigated for use in high-capacity batteries and supercapacitors that can store excess energy generated by solar panels for use during periods of low sunlight. This energy storage technology is crucial for making solar power a reliable and consistent source of electricity, especially in regions where sunlight may not be available around the clock. Overall, the contributions of nanotechnology to the field of solar power are significant and hold great potential for shaping the future of renewable energy. By continuing to innovate and explore the possibilities of nanomaterials and nanodevices, researchers and scientists are paving the way for a more sustainable and environmentally friendly energy landscape. With ongoing research and collaboration, we can look forward to even more exciting developments in the intersection of nanotechnology and solar power.
